Registrar / Head of Whitaker School of Government and Management

Institute of Public Administration

The Organisation

The mission of the Institute of Public Administration (IPA) is to advance the understanding, standard and practice of public administration and public policy. The IPA is a recognised college of the National University of Ireland (NUI), awarding NUI degrees, and complies with relevant agreements and national statutes.

The Role

The IPA is seeking to appoint a senior leader at professorial level to the role of Registrar and Head of Whitaker School of Government and Management.

As Registrar and Head of School, the person will ensure the academic coherence and quality of programmes, develop and design new programmes, engage with participants and provide academic guidance, as requested and make a strong contribution to the client development activities of the School across the Public Service. Equally, the successful candidate will have a strong personal  track record in research and will support the research development of the IPA and seeking of funding support.

Reporting to the Director General, strong collaborative relationships are essential in this role internally with the Executive Leadership Team, faculty, associate faculty and professional staff. The post holder will also be required to develop and maintain strong linkages more broadly across the third level education sector and with key client organisations.

The Person

The successful candidate will be an accomplished leader in Higher Education with a Doctoral level qualification in public management, administration or a relevant discipline. They will have a strong track record in a leadership position including people management, budget management, development and delivery of strategic planning in a higher education setting.
